2018 GLC 300 issues

Hi,
I bought my 2018 GLC 300 Coupe new and have been having many issues with it. I’m wondering if anyone else have had these issues as well and how were they fixed, if at all?

1. The rear inside light was shinning against the back window preventing me from seeing behind me every time I braked.

2. I have a constant creaking noise coming from the rear of my vehicle as well on smooth/bumping roads at any speed. The dealers I’ve been to believe it’s the cover that pulls out in the trunk of my car but have not been able to solve the noise issue that gets progressively worse.

3. When I start my car I hear a winding noise from the drivers side that last for about a min. Almost sounds like a CD player trying to play a CD but can’t properly catch it on track.

4. Just recently, when I have my iPhone 7 connected via Bluetooth and I’m playing music from iTunes, the car screen freezes when the next song starts to play and doesn’t display the info for the next song. This does not happen every time I connect my phone so it’s been difficult to duplicate at the dealership. My car and phone have been updated and I don’t believe it’s a connectivity issue.

Any feedback would be greatly appreciated!

Please understand that after a Apple update to your iPhone - it's best practice to Delete iPhone Setting from your Mercedes - delete the Mercedes Setting from your iPhone - turn off your Mercedes - turn off your phone - turn on the Mercedes and your phone - and "re-pair" your Mercedes and iPhone to give them both a new/clean connection together.
